Golden Rule was a stand-alone carrier that has offered health insurance plans for more than 60 years.
It's a history as a well-regarded health insurance which is no small feat!
They were big proponents of the HSA plans originally.
This brings up the next question people have?
Yes(ish).
United Health bought Golden Rule.
Shortly after this, United Health basically made Golden Rule its wing to sell and market certain types of individual insurance plans nationwide:
There dominant product is the Golden Rule short term health plans.

The short term plans used the UnitedHealth Choice network.
It's gigantic with over 1 million doctors nationwide.
It works like an EPO.
This network is broader than most we can get on ACA plans!
